The Warrington Township Police Department will take part in Thursday's “Battle of the Badges” blood drive, a friendly competition among local first responders aimed at boosting the region’s blood supply.

The event is scheduled from 9 a.m. to 7 p.m. at the Lindy Community Center, 3129 Bradley Road in Warrington.

Organizers said the drive brings together police, fire and other emergency personnel in a collaborative effort to support the community through blood donations. 

Residents are encouraged to participate, donate and show support for their preferred team. Sign up here.

Appointments are recommended and can be scheduled online at redcrossblood.org using sponsor code bbwarrington or by calling 1-800-RED CROSS.

As an added incentive, donors who give blood during the month of May will receive a $20 Amazon eGift card as a thank-you for their contribution.

Warrington Police are encouraging all eligible residents to take part, noting that each donation has the potential to help save lives.
